Project location / address:
Old War Office, Westminster, London. Former office building with 1,100 rooms used by Churchill as a headquarters during World War II.

Project summary:
The Old War Office is a Grade II* listed building with a rich and unique history. Completed in 1906, the building was once used by Prime Minister Winston Churchill and sits at the heart of Whitehall.
The 760,000 sq ft development will bring the Old War Office back into use, creating a world class 5-star hotel and 85 apartments. Works will include developing a six-storey basement and constructing a three-storey roof extension.
